You are certain that these sims (married or not) know each other very well, is their relationship score very high, and are they actually attracted to each other? Does Scan Room on the active sim with the target in the same room result in attraction/interest scores well above 100? Are their needs taken care of? In my experience, with my settings anyway, sims who are tired, hungry, low on hygiene, have full bladders, not having fun, aren't going to be interested in physical displays of romance. Nor are sims who just woohoo'ed one or more times, there's a cooldown penalty period in interest scores involved, but sounds like that isn't relevant here.
I would concentrate on Woohoo first and TryForBaby later to see what's getting in the way there.
Instead of going the Romantic interaction route, does it work out any differently if they start cuddling on a bed, move onto kissing and making out, then woohoo from that sequence? Or, if you have Generations, can they woohoo in a shower if you click on the object instead of the sims after working them up to Extremely Irresistible? Sometimes sims need some pushes in the right direction if they haven't been physical with their partners on-screen yet.
